Product Overview
BrightLumen Core 8K is a high-intensity, flicker-free LED illuminator engineered for machine vision, automated optical inspection (AOI), and precision imaging applications. It produces 8,000 lumens of continuous-wave output through a thermally managed LED array, with beam optics configurable from narrow-spot to wide-flood coverage. The unit is part of BrightLumen’s Core Series, manufactured in Chennai, India, and used by machine vision integrators and quality-control teams who need consistent, glare-free, true-colour lighting on high-speed inspection lines.

| Parameter | Value |
|---|---|
| Luminous Flux | 8,000 lm |
| Voltage Input | 21V DC |
| Control Mode | Continuous (CW) |
| Beam Angle | Narrow to wide angle (interchangeable optics) |
| Colour Rendering | High CRI, true-to-life colour reproduction |
| Thermal Management | Integrated heat sink + thermal sensor |
| Rated Life | 50,000 hours |
| Weight | < 2 kg |
| Dimensions | 250 mm × 150 mm × 75 mm |
| Certification | CE(Power Supply) |
| Recommended Use | Machine vision, AOI, robotic guidance, colour-critical inspection |
Where It's Used
Machine Vision Systems
Consistent, flicker-free illumination at 8,000 lm lets vision systems resolve fine surface detail — micro-fissures, edge geometry, colour variation — without motion blur or strobe artifacts at typical camera frame rates.
Automated Optical Inspection (AOI)
Uniform beam distribution minimises shadow and glare across the inspection field, which is the main driver of false-reject and false-accept rates in PCB and component AOI lines.
Robotic Guidance Systems
Stable, repeatable lighting conditions are a prerequisite for vision-guided robotic pick-and-place and alignment — the Core 8K’s flicker-free output keeps frame-to-frame exposure consistent.
Colour-Critical Inspection (Textiles, Printing, Pharma)
High colour-rendering output supports accurate colour-matching inspection where subtle shade variation is a pass/fail criterion.

Why the Core 8K
- 8,000 lm continuous output — sufficient for high-speed inspection lines without secondary fill lighting in most enclosed AOI stations.
- Flicker-free at all frame rates — no banding or strobing artifacts on high-speed camera sensors, including global-shutter machine vision cameras.
- 50,000 hour rated life — at typical 2-shift industrial usage (~16 hr/day), that’s roughly 8.5 years before end-of-life, with no scheduled relamping.
- Interchangeable optics — narrow-spot to wide-flood beam angles using the same light engine, reducing the number of SKUs an integrator needs to stock.
- <2 kg, 250x150x75 mm footprint — fits standard machine vision enclosure mounts without custom brackets.
- CE-certified power supply — drop-in compliant for export and regulated industrial environments.

7. How is the BrightLumen Core 8K different from the Core 16K and Core 30K?
The Core 8K is the entry-point continuous-wave (CW) unit in BrightLumen’s Core Series, sized for standard machine vision and AOI stations. The Core 16K and Core 30K CW scale up luminous flux for larger inspection fields or longer working distances, and the Core 30K Strobe adds sub-microsecond strobe pulsing for high-speed and PIV-class imaging applications that the Core 8K (continuous-only) does not support.
